Generating buzz in the Mission: Mission Bicycle, a customized bike shop on Valencia Street, which builds "stunningly distinct machines for city riding." Each fixed-gear bicycle is made to order with the customer's choice of paint (choose from 19 colors) and components (frame, steering, seating, drivetrain, and wheels).The shop's motto is "Bikes you covet at prices you can afford." Designed by Grayscaled, a local design collective, the shop's interior features light tables for displaying bicycle components and bicycle wheels as window treatments.
